Action one: Comprehension the Interface
Right before animating, you’ll should get comfortable with Blender’s interface. Once you open Blender for The very first time, the default format displays a cube, a camera, and a light. The main locations you may use for animation involve the 3D Viewport, Timeline, Dope Sheet, and Graph Editor.

Use the center mouse button to rotate all over objects, scroll to zoom, and Shift + middle mouse to pan. You can swap involving unique editors using the tabs or dropdowns in each panel.

Move 2: Keyframe Animation Essentials
Blender utilizes keyframes to animate changes after some time. To exhibit this, Enable’s animate a standard dice.

Decide on the dice.

Move to frame one within the Timeline.

Push I and select Site to insert a keyframe.

Move to frame 60, get the dice (push G), transfer it alongside the X-axis, and push I again to insert One more locale keyframe.

Once you press the spacebar to Enjoy the animation, you’ll begin to see the dice move easily from its first situation to The brand new one. Blender interpolates the movement in between keyframes routinely.

Phase 3: Including Rotation and Scale
It's also possible to animate an item’s rotation and scale. Use R to rotate and S to scale the thing. Each time you create a modify, press I to insert a keyframe for that property (Rotation or Scaling). Combining motion, rotation, and scaling brings about additional dynamic animations.

Action 4: Dealing with the Dope Sheet and Graph Editor
The Dope Sheet presents an outline of all keyframes and lets you modify timing easily by dragging keyframes still left or proper. The Graph Editor gives you extra exact Manage over motion curves, permitting you easy or exaggerate animations using Bezier handles.

Phase five: Rendering the Animation
After you're proud of your animation:

Go to the Output Houses tab.

Established the start and stop body.

Choose a file format like FFmpeg for video clip output.

Find the output place.

Hit Render > Render BUBET Animation within the top menu.

Your animation is going to be processed and saved to be a video file.
